Finishing the Installation

1. Replace the left end cover on the plotter and secure with the
three saved screws. Do not replace the right end cover or
control module cover at this time .
Note: If you purchased the Long Sign Material Catcher, install
at this point.
2. Install the three roll support bars between the stand legs
behind the vanity panel. Insert the end of the roll support bar
into one of the stand leg holes as far as it will go, then insert
the other end into the corresponding hole on the other stand
leg. Center the bar.
